show Abstracthide AbstractThe project studied the differential gene expression of two L. plantarum strains in conditions of butanol stress. The strain Ym1 is highly resistant to butanol and is able to grow in medium containing up to 3% (v/v) of the solvent. The strain 8-1 is less resistant tolerating butanol at concentration 2% (v/v). A total of 516 differentially expressed genes (DEGs) are found in L. plantarum 8-1. The number of DEGs in the butanol-resistant strain Ym1 is almost 40% lower (319).
